What ⁣Is a CNA⁢ and Why Choose a Career in Healthcare?

A Certified Nursing Assistant ‌(CNA) plays ⁢a vital role in patient care, providing essential‍ support to nurses and ⁢healthcare teams. CNAs typically assist with daily ⁣activities such as bathing, dressing, feeding, and mobility ​for ‍patients. They frequently enough ‌work in various settings like hospitals, nursing homes,‌ assisted living facilities, and home healthcare.

choosing ⁤a career as⁤ a CNA in VA offers numerous benefits, including job stability, competitive pay, and opportunities for advancement. CNA roles also provide a sense of ⁣fulfillment through meaningful patient ​interactions and making a difference in people’s lives.

Steps to Become a Certified Nursing Assistant in Virginia

1.​ Meet Basic Eligibility Requirements

  • Be at⁣ least 18​ years old
  • Have ⁢a high⁤ school diploma or GED
  • Complete a criminal background check
  • Provide proof of⁢ U.S.citizenship or legal residence

2. Enroll in an Approved CNA Training Program in‌ VA

Choosing the right CNA⁤ training program is crucial. Ensure that​ the program is approved by ⁣the‍ Virginia Department of Health ‌and accredited by the Virginia‍ Board of Nursing⁢ or equivalent authority. The typical‌ program includes classroom instruction and supervised clinical ‍practice.

3.Complete the CNA Training Program

most programs in VA last‍ between‌ 4 to⁤ 12 weeks,depending on format (full-time⁣ or ⁤part-time).⁤ The curriculum covers areas such as anatomy,patient care,infection control,and interaction skills.

4. Pass the Virginia CNA Certification⁢ Exam

The exam consists of two ⁣parts:

  • Written Exam: ⁣ Multiple-choice questions on nursing‍ procedures,safety,and patient rights.
  • Skills test: ​ Demonstration of practical nursing skills in a simulated clinical scenario.

Upon ⁣triumphant completion,⁤ you’ll receive your CNA certification from the Virginia Board of ⁤Nursing, qualifying you to⁤ work in the state.

Benefits of Becoming a CNA in VA

  • Steady employment with growing ⁣demand for healthcare professionals
  • Competitive salary-averaging $25,000-$32,000 annually in VA
  • Flexible work ⁤schedules, including part-time ⁢and‌ night shifts
  • Opportunities for career advancement (e.g., LPN, ‌RN, specialized roles)
  • Personal fulfillment from helping patients and families

Practical Tips⁢ for​ CNA Training Success

  • Attend all ⁤classes and clinical sessions: Consistency is key ⁣to‌ mastering skills.
  • Practice ​hands-on ⁤skills: Take advantage of simulation labs and ‍practice diligently.
  • Study thoroughly for the written exam: ⁢Use​ practice tests and flashcards.
  • Build ‌good relationships with ​instructors and peers: Networking can provide support and‌ job‍ leads.
  • Stay organized: Keep track ⁣of certifications, deadlines, and clinical hours.
